New details in July senior housing complex standoff

Photo by Tommie Lee.

We’re learning more about the suspect at the center of a standoff with police at a senior housing complex last month in Mishawaka.

68 year-old James Geerts was arrested on July 18 after a standoff at the facility on Lincolnway East.

Court documents say that he had previously been seen “patrolling” the area of a local high school with a firearm. A welfare check was performed when neighbors became concerned about erratic behavior, which led to him pointing a gun at police at his door and threatening to shoot them if they didn’t lower their own guns.

He entered a not-guilty plea on intimidation and weapons charges on Wednesday and is due back in court on August 13.
